“Vini e Cantine d’Italia” is a guide that has been promoting for years great Italian wines and it represents an important reference point for a lot of wine lovers. This year, it mentioned the Apulian winery Varvaglione 1921 with great merit, in the 675 selected wineries. Furthermore, in the guide there is a special excellence award to Papale Linea Oro Primitivo di Manduria DOP. Such certificate is available to download below this article.
The Sakura Award is the second world wine competition, with female judges including only women who are wine experts and businesswomen in the field of wine and haute cuisine. Furthermore, the name Sakura means “cherry blossoms”, hence its connection to an entirely female competition.

“I Migliori Vini Italiani 2017”, (the 2017 Best Italian Wines) is an exciting event that took place last week in Rome and where Varvaglione 1921 pariticipated for the 98 points awarded to its “Papale Linea Oro-Primitivo di Manduria DOP” wine in the category “Best Red Wine in Italy”.
